4Bd 2Ba Converted Historic Church in Uptown Butte!
It's rare to find a place that's both historic and one-of-a-kind. This 1906 Baptist Church has new upgrades, but the charm of an old building. Located in uptown Butte in walking distance to food, drinks, and shops, the Church is a great place to home base you Butte adventures. Big open spaces with modern amenities plus plenty of room to spread out! Ping pong table, games and a huge table to entertain! The whole church can be rented out as well for weddings, memorials or other events. Please inquire about that option if interested. Please note, although pets are welcome, there is an additional $50 cleaning fee to accommodate future guests who may have pet allergies.

We booked this as a stopover between our trip to Glacier NP and Yellowstone to break up the driving and do some laundry. It worked well for that, locationally!
Pros: the space is huge and nicely outfitted. The beds were super comfy. It was very clean. They included white noise machines and other nice details. Guide book was very informative.
Cons: the listing says laundry available and none was available. We tried asking for info and nobody responded to us while there. I’m fairness we were in late and out fairly early (10 am)for the one night. There is a lot of street noise. There’s no A/c which is fine but you don’t want to open the windows bc of the traffic noise. There are fans and the white noise machines help. The ceiling fan in my bedroom would only work with the light on so we couldn’t use it.
